Transaction aff3399fcace823a88fd20580fa2464501672001ac8e8eb2b467c36bc9adae60
1 Input
2 Outputs
- aff3399fcace823a88fd20580fa2464501672001ac8e8eb2b467c36bc9adae60:0
- aff3399fcace823a88fd20580fa2464501672001ac8e8eb2b467c36bc9adae60:1
value 11017462
address 18Tc3PPYGJBAaKNeHgLu4aCrWkpBPyBbup
value 71130
address 15gR9EvkkHLXXjraGsTjTchDWsTy8bcVwL